State Police at Liberty Make Arrest in Ice Cream Parlor Burglary

On October 24, 2016 State Police arrested a Roscoe woman after an investigation into a burglary at the Sweet Tooth Ice Cream Stand in Livingston Manor.  The burglary was reported to State Police on October 4, 2016.  It was reported that approximately $600 cash was taken during the burglary.  Danielle Fuger, age 36 was arrested by State Police investigators from the Liberty barracks.

Fuger was charged with Burglary 3rd Degree, a felony.  She was arraigned in the Town of Rockland Court and remanded to the Sullivan County Jail in lieu of $25,000 cash bail.
